How Notion Consolidates Multiple Work Tools

Notion works like a digital Swiss Army knife. You can create custom workspaces to manage notes, tasks, databases, and projects64. Your content will be available on desktop, mobile, or tablet thanks to cross-device syncing65.

Smart Meeting Scheduling and Focus Time Protection

The proprietary scheduling engine of Clockwise analyzes big amounts of calendar data to test millions of possible arrangements72. Your schedule stays predictable as the platform identifies and moves flexible meetings to create uninterrupted blocks for focused work73. It reschedules meetings up to 4 PM the day before they occur73.

Prism, the tool’s AI assistant, handles complex scheduling tasks through natural language commands. You can type “Clear my Monday morning” or “Schedule 15-minute one-on-ones” to instantly reorganize your calendar74. Clockwise suggests rescheduling options that minimize disruption to your day when urgent meetings come up75.

Creating Time-Saving Workflows Between Apps

Zapier links more than 7,000 apps20 to create automated workflows called Zaps. These Zaps follow a simple “when this happens, do that” pattern. Each Zap needs two main parts:

  • A trigger to start the workflow
  • An action to complete the task

Real-Time Meeting Transcription and Summaries

OtterPilot, the platform’s AI assistant, joins scheduled meetings on its own to record audio and create detailed notes23. The system produces a 30-second summary after meetings that keeps everyone up to date about key decisions24. Team members can view live transcripts through their web browsers or mobile apps1.

Automatic Time Tracking and Distraction Blocking

RescueTime’s FocusTime feature excels by automatically blocking apps and websites that fall under personal or distracting categories28. Users can easily control what gets blocked with these options:

  • Block distracting sites and apps
  • Block both distractions and communication apps
  • Create custom blocking exceptions for specific URLs29

Personalized Productivity Insights

The app calculates a Productivity Pulse score from 0-100 that clearly shows how productive you are during recorded time30. The system sorts activities automatically and creates detailed reports about how you spend your time31. Kanban-Style Workflow Optimization

Trello’s Kanban method uses a simple ‘To Do’, ‘Doing’, and ‘Done’ workflow that helps teams streamline processes39. The platform’s value stream mapping shows every step needed to deliver products or services. Each card describes what needs to be achieved, and team members can understand the problem, target audience, and purpose clearly39.

Automation Features with Butler

Butler, Trello’s built-in automation engine, takes care of repetitive tasks through:

  • Rules that start actions based on specific conditions
  • Custom card and board buttons you can quickly access
  • Calendar commands that handle recurring tasks
  • Due date automations that keep updates on time40

Butler blends with Slack, Jira, and email systems to extend automation beyond your boards41.

Tone and Style Adjustments for Professional Communication

The tool’s tone detector looks at word choice, phrasing, punctuation, and capitalization to spot potential misunderstandings9. We tested its ability to offer emotionally intelligent rewrites for sentences that might send the wrong message10. The system suggests better ways to deliver project updates or feedback while keeping the message constructive and solution-focused.

Analytics to Track Engagement

Loom’s engagement metrics give users detailed insights about video performance7. Business and Enterprise users can access:

  • Completion rates that show average viewing time
  • Call-to-action conversion tracking
  • Individual viewer engagement data
  • Complete CSV exports to analyze

The system counts a view when someone watches for at least 5 seconds or 75% of the total time46. These analytics help teams learn how effective their content is and improve their communication strategies.

Secure Password Storage and Generation

LastPass creates an encrypted vault that acts as a digital safe for passwords and sensitive information47. The platform’s zero-knowledge security model ensures that only users can access their vault contents48. Data stays encrypted and decrypts only at the device level49. The password generator creates unique, strong passwords when users need to update their credentials or set up new ones50.

Document Creation and Summarization

Copilot’s document creation capabilities go beyond simple drafting. Users retain control through commands like “Make it more concise” or “Add specific details” while the platform analyzes prompts to generate detailed content55. The zero-draft functionality references existing files, emails, and meeting transcripts to create contextually relevant documents56.

Data Analysis and Visualization

Excel’s Copilot turns complex data analysis tasks into conversational interactions. Charts, PivotTables, and trend analysis help the system generate insights57. The Python integration enables advanced analytics and machine learning capabilities without coding expertise, which makes it particularly impressive58.

Meeting Preparation and Follow-up

Meeting assistance features make collaboration smooth throughout the meeting lifecycle. Copilot analyzes shared content to identify critical questions and create targeted agendas before meetings59. The system captures key points, tracks how participants line up, and suggests action items during discussions14. Users can find detailed summaries in the Recap tab after meetings14.

Email Management and Response Drafting

Outlook’s Copilot brings intelligent email management features that save time considerably. Natural language commands help the system organize inboxes by automatically categorizing emails and creating rules60. The system helps draft responses by analyzing conversation context and keeping a consistent tone61.
